The Duomo Di Monreale: A Rare Example Of Byzantine Architecture In Sicily
The Duomo di Monreale is a rare example of Byzantine architecture, located in the Sicilian Palermo area. This astonishing cathedral, devoted to Santa Maria Nuova has been built between 1172 and 1267 according to the will of Guglielmo II D'Altavilla, king of Sicily during that period. What makes this cultural and architectural treasure famous is its golden mosaics decorating the interiors of the cathedral. Let's have a tour of this beautiful monument!

Discover How Sicilian Ceramics Are Made
If pottery is your passion, the small town of Caltagirone (Sicily) is the best place to learn techniques and patterns of a fine tradition that began with the Arabs in ancient times; the name itself Caltagirone has Arabic roots: ‘qal'at-al-jarar' meaning ‘castle of pottery jars'.

Things To Do In Trapani: 10 Attractions Of The Italian Fishing Port
Trapani lies in the westernmost part of the beautiful coast of Sicily in southern Italy. Trapani is the capital of the municipality of the same name. The city was built by the Elimyans and nowadays it is still an important port. Trapani is a city that people also call ''Città del Sale,'' which means the ''City of Salt''. Salt is obtained by the evaporation of sea water and has become one of the most important parts of the local economy. The old Phoenicians founded the first salt tanks, and some of them still work today. Besides the important salt industry, the city also offers a picturesque old center with many significant sights. The Best Of Catania Baroque: The Basilica della Collegiata
The Basilica della Collegiata is one of the finest examples of Sicilian Baroque architecture, a triumph of ornament and architectural formalism to be found in the historical centre of Catania, only a few minutes’ walk from the Piazza del Duomo.

10 Beautiful Places To Stay In Noto, Italy
Noto is a pleasant and attractive little town generally listed as one of the 'must-see' tourist attractions. Located southwest of Syracuse, the town is home to one of Sicily's most beautiful historic centers. Noto is famous for its gorgeous Baroque town planning and architecture, since 2002 it has been part of the UNESCO World Heritage Site 'Late Baroque Towns of the Val di Noto'. Dashing at any time of the day, it’s especially mesmerizing in the early evening when the vintage buildings seem to glow with a subtle inner light.
